About Nathanael C. Yoder
Nathanael C. Yoder is a scholar working on Civil and Structural Engineering, Statistics, Probability and Uncertainty and Small Animals, having authored 17 papers that have together received 250 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Structural Health Monitoring Techniques (7 papers), Ultrasonics and Acoustic Wave Propagation (3 papers) and Probabilistic and Robust Engineering Design (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Civil and Structural Engineering (105 citations), Health Informatics (6 citations) and Mechanics of Materials (109 citations). Nathanael C. Yoder has collaborated with scholars based in United States. Frequent co-authors include Douglas E. Adams, Robert Chambers, D. Todd Griffith, Brian Ray Resor, Jonathan White, Joshua Paquette, D. Philip, Christian Junge, David E. Allen and Kevin Lloyd. Their work appears in journals such as Sensors, Journal of Veterinary Internal Medicine and Wind Energy.
